Lupe Cholet (Burgundy)

From Chablis to Burgundy, creating wines that pleased people

In 1903 in Nuits-Saint-Georges, Alexandre de Mayol de Lupé and Félix de Cholet decided to join forces to create the House which still bears their name, Lupe Cholet.

“To bring together the best of soil, vine and human skill to produce wines of unique personality” was their motto and is still the same today.

Owners of 25 hectares (61,5 acres) of vineyards in Chablis and the Côte d’Or, Lupe Cholet also have long-established partnerships with various wine growers throughout Burgundy. In the vineyards, their team selects the best grapes destined for vinification in the cellars at Château du Clos de Lupé.

Careful selection of the grapes, light pressing, partial or total de-stemming, cold maceration prior to fermentation are the techniques used to imprint our style on our wines. : rich and complex wines, redolent of ripe fruits which progressively reveal themselves at each stage in their evolution.
